Grasping copyright: Effects, Study, & Risks
Dimethyltryptamine (the psychoactive compound) is gaining increasing attention due to its powerful results on the psyche. Trips often involve vivid imagery, alterations in time, and intense mystical feelings. Preliminary research are examining therapeutic applications, such as treating anxiety, though significant risks are associated. These may feature emotional distress, worry, terror incidents, and, in infrequent situations, intensification of pre-existing psychiatric well-being conditions. Furthermore, the permitted standing of this changes widely internationally, presenting additional complications for and researchers also users. It’s crucial to approach this with extreme carefulness and obtain expert guidance.

The copyright Experience: User Accounts and Scientific Inquiry
The remarkable copyright experience remains a subject of intense interest for both experimental users and the research community. Reports from individuals who have ingested copyright frequently describe vivid imagery, altered perceptions of existence, and a deep sense of connection to something larger . While subjective accounts offer insightful glimpses into the phenomenon , they are unavoidably limited in their ability to provide conclusive data. Consequently , current scientific investigations are attempting to associate these subjective narratives with measurable neurological changes, particularly focusing on neural processes and the role of the brain’s baseline state.
